Myth: All Defendants Are Guilty



Often, people wrongly believe that if a person is charged with a crime, they must be guilty. You may assume that the legal system is infallible, but that's much from the fact. Costs can originate from misconceptions, mistaken identities, or insufficient evidence. It's vital to remember that in the eyes of the regulation, you're innocent till proven guilty.


This assumption of innocence is the bedrock of the criminal justice system. It ensures that the burden of proof lies with the prosecution, not you. They must establish past a reasonable uncertainty that you devoted the criminal activity. This high typical secures people from wrongful sentences, making certain that no person is penalized based upon presumptions or weak evidence.

In addition, being charged doesn't indicate the end of the roadway for you. You have the right to safeguard yourself in court. This is where an experienced defense attorney comes into play. They can challenge the prosecution's instance, existing counter-evidence, and supporter on your behalf.

The intricacy of lawful proceedings commonly requires professional navigating to protect your legal rights and attain a fair result.

Misconception: Silence Equals Admission



Lots of think that if you choose to stay silent when charged of a criminal offense, you're essentially admitting guilt. Nonetheless, this could not be additionally from the reality. Your right to remain silent is shielded under the Fifth Change to prevent self-incrimination. It's a legal guard, not a sign of guilt.

When you're silent, you're in fact exercising an essential right. This prevents you from claiming something that may unintentionally harm your protection. Keep in mind, in the warm of the minute, it's easy to obtain overwhelmed or speak inaccurately. Law enforcement can analyze your words in means you really did not intend.

Moreover, it's the prosecution's job to verify you're guilty past a practical question. Your silence can not be made use of as evidence of regret. Actually, jurors are advised not to interpret silence as an admission of regret.

Misconception: Public Defenders Are Inadequate



The misconception that public defenders are inefficient continues, yet it's vital to comprehend their crucial duty in the justice system. Many believe that because public protectors are usually overwhelmed with instances, they can not supply top quality protection. However, this forgets the deepness of their dedication and competence.

Public defenders are totally accredited lawyers that've chosen to specialize in criminal regulation. They're as certified as private attorneys and frequently a lot more seasoned in trial work as a result of the quantity of situations they take care of. You could think they're much less determined due to the fact that they don't pick their clients, but in truth, they're deeply devoted to the perfects of justice and equality.

It's important to bear in mind that all attorneys, whether public or private, face challenges and restraints. Public protectors frequently deal with less sources and under even more stress. Yet, they constantly demonstrate durability and creativity in their defense techniques.
